## Locker Assignment — Changing Rooms

Lockers in the Ashgrove Building changing rooms are assigned by the facilities desk on request. Record the locker number against the staff member's name in the allocation sheet and issue one key tag only. Access to the changing-room corridor itself requires the door code given below.

badge for kahif-kahog: bdg-QW-0

INTERNAL MEMO — Quillstone Metrology

To: Receiving, Darnick site

Batch QW-series calibration weights ships Monday. Twelve units, foam-cased, gross 18 kg. Do not stack. Temperature swings void certification — keep the case inside, not on the dock. Verify seal integrity before signing; refuse the delivery if any seal is broken. Recalibration paperwork travels in the lid pocket; file it same day. Storage shelf must be assigned before arrival. The courier hand-over instruction for this batch appears directly below.

drop instructions, hahip-badug: the quenox ralath courier leaves the kaseth fraiel rusiel tameth belys istdor ralion giliel ledger at gate 7830 under passcode 165413

## Order cutoff rule (Crumbwell Bakery platform)

Welcome aboard. One rule you'll touch constantly: orders for next-day delivery must be placed before 14:00 local time at the fulfilling shop. The cutoff is enforced in the order service, not the storefront, so late orders can appear accepted in the UI but get rejected downstream — a common support ticket. Cutoff times per shop live in the scheduling database, and you'll need read access to verify them during debugging. Connect using the string below.

primary connection of hadug-baweg = cockroachdb://praax_svc:5mJRvTW4BD2hGN@db-e95c.tolvaqdyn.corp:5432/eliok